Output 3eda12258092aa27d3f676feb7e4669ba74be3068ffb239f2fe7ce6d58ce5c91:1

value
2908760
script pubkey
OP_0 OP_PUSHBYTES_20 309465b15a18b7aacacda3a4a50d2f2e369894e5
address
bc1qxz2xtv26rzm64jkd5wj22rf09cmf398928lv4z
transaction
3eda12258092aa27d3f676feb7e4669ba74be3068ffb239f2fe7ce6d58ce5c91
spent
true